Key Features to Look for in an Earthquake Recording Instrument

When selecting an earthquake recording instrument, also known as an accelerograph, it's essential to consider several critical features that ensure accurate, reliable, and comprehensive seismic data. 1. High Sensitivity and Accuracy

Why It’s Important:

  • High sensitivity allows the instrument to detect even minor seismic activities, providing a detailed picture of seismic events.

  • Accuracy ensures that the data recorded is reliable and can be used for effective analysis and response.

2. Real-Time Data Transmission

Why It’s Important:

  • Real-time data transmission allows for immediate analysis and response, which is crucial during an earthquake.

  • Helps in quick decision-making, enhancing the effectiveness of emergency response and mitigating potential damage.
